body{background:#fffcf7; color: #333;}
.zhuanti-section{margin-bottom: 30px;}
a{color: #333;}
a:hover{text-decoration: underline;}
#header{margin: 0 auto 30px; padding: 75px 0 213px; background: url(zhuanti_2020yuyanwenzihui_bg.jpg) no-repeat center top;}
#slogan{display: block; margin: 0 auto;}
#video{float: left; width: 495px; margin-left: 20px; margin-right: 30px;}
.yaowen{float: left; width: 555px;}
.yaowen h1{padding-bottom: 20px; font-size: 24px; line-height: 34px; text-align: center;}
.yaowen h2{ font-size: 18px; line-height: 34px; text-align: center;}
.yaowen .description{text-indent: 2em; line-height: 200%; text-align: justify;}
.lanmu{position: relative; margin-bottom: 10px; border-bottom: 1px solid #ccc;}
.lanmu img{float:left; padding: 0 10px 5px; border-bottom: 1px solid #a40000;}
.lanmu .icon{position: relative; top: 13px; padding-left: 0;}
.lanmu .more{position: absolute; right: 0; bottom: 0;}
.list{padding: 20px 10px; border: 1px solid #ccc; margin-bottom: 0;}
.list dd{position: relative; line-height: 36px; text-indent: 10px; white-space: nowrap; text-overflow: ellipsis; background:url(http://www.moe.gov.cn/images/jyb_common_blackpoint.gif) no-repeat left 18px; }
.list dd.more{clear:both; background: none; text-indent: 0; text-align: right;}
.list dd span{float: right;}
.left{float: left; width: 540px; margin-right: 20px;}
.right{float: left; width: 540px;}
#xuexi h2{font-size: 18px; text-align: center; margin-bottom: 10px;}
#xuexi h3{padding: 5px 0 10px; font-size: 16px; text-align: center;}
#xuexi .description{text-indent: 2em; font-size: 14px; text-align: justify;margin-top: 4px;}
#zongshu{padding: 43px 10px; padding: 51px 10px;}
#zongshu dd{padding:3px 0 10px 10px; padding: 3px 0 20px 10px; text-indent: 0; line-height: 150%; background-position: left 15px; white-space: normal;}
#zongshu a{float: left; width: 460px;}
#shiye70{padding: 55px 0; background: url(zhuanti_2020yuyanwenzihui_bg2.jpg) no-repeat center top;}
.lanmu-shiye70{margin-bottom: 60px;}
.lanmu-shiye70 img,.lanmu-tuipuzhou img{display: block; margin: 0 auto;}
.huace-left{float: left; width: 352px; margin-left: 16px;}
.huace-middle{position: relative; left: -25px; float: left; width: 381px;}
.huace-right{float: left; width: 336px;}
#huace{position: relative;}
.huace-b1{display: block; margin: 30px 0 25px 70px;}
.huace-b3{display: block; margin: 20px 0 15px;}
.huace-b2,.huace-b4,{display: block;}
.huace-btn{float: right; margin-top: 10px;}
.lanmu-tuipuzhou{margin-bottom: 40px; padding: 10px 0; background: url(zhuanti_2020yuyanwenzihui_tuipu.png) no-repeat center;}
#tuipuzhou .left{width: 530px; margin-right: 40px;}
#tuipuzhou .right{width: 530px;}
#tuipuzhou p{text-align: center;}
.noMarBor{margin-bottom: 0; border-bottom: none;}

@media screen and (max-width: 1010px){
	#header{padding: 30px 0 ; background-size: cover;}
	#slogan{width: 90%; margin: 0 auto; max-width: 820px;}
	.lanmu-shiye70 img, .lanmu-tuipuzhou img{width: 90%; margin: 0 auto; max-width: 500px;}
	.huace-cover{width: 100%; margin: 0 auto; max-width: 381px;}
	#video{width: 100%; height: auto; margin: 0;}
	.yaowen{float: none; width: auto; padding: 0 10px;}
	.description{font-size: 14px; line-height: 160%; }
	#zongshu{padding: 20px 10px;}
	#zongshu dd{white-space: nowrap; padding: 0; line-height: 36px; background-position: left 18px; text-indent: 10px;}
	#zongshu a{ float: none; width: auto;}
	#shiye70{padding: 0; background: none;}
	.huace-middle{width: 100%; left: auto; float: none; margin: 0 auto; max-width: 381px; text-align: center;}
	.left,.right,#tuipuzhou .left,#tuipuzhou .right{width: 100%; margin: 0;}
	#header,.zhuanti-section,.zhuanti-section dd,.huace-cover{width: 100%;}
	#header,.zhuanti-section,#xuexi,#wenzhang,.lanmu-shiye70,.lanmu-tuipuzhou,#tuipuzhou .left{margin-bottom: 20px;}
}